How long do you boil crab legs that are frozen?

How long do you boil crab legs that are frozen? Bring the water to a boil then cover and steam cook until fragrant and steaming hot (about 5 minutes for thawed or 10 minutes for frozen crab legs).

How long does it take to boil frozen crab legs? Boil water about 5 minutes for thawed crab legs or 10 minutes for frozen crab legs. When it is heated enough, remove the crab legs from the stockpot by using the long-handled tongs.

Can you boil frozen crab legs without thawing? You can cook frozen crab legs on the stove without thawing. You can cook frozen crab legs on the stove without thawing. Try a boiled snow crab legs recipe or an Old Bay king crab legs recipe.

Can you boil crab legs while frozen? Don’t crowd the stockpot; cook the crab legs in batches. Frozen crab legs are often precooked, so you’re just reheating them in the boiling water. If that’s the case be careful not to overcook them, as the meat will toughen and lose its delicate flavor.

Why do i keep having boils on my face?

Most boils are caused by Staphylococcus aureus, a type of bacterium commonly found on the skin and inside the nose. A bump forms as pus collects under the skin. Boils sometimes develop at sites where the skin has been broken by a small injury or an insect bite, which gives the bacteria easy entry.

Which would be expected to have the higher boiling point?

In general, larger molecules have higher boiling points than smaller molecules of the same kind, indicating that dispersion forces increase with mass, number of electrons, number of atoms or some combination thereof.

What is the treatment for recurrent boils?

Your doctor may drain a large boil or carbuncle by making an incision in it. Deep infections that can’t be completely drained may be packed with sterile gauze to help soak up and remove additional pus. Antibiotics. Sometimes your doctor may prescribe antibiotics to help heal severe or recurrent infections.

Are boiled foods healthy?

Boiling results in the greatest loss of nutrients, while other cooking methods more effectively preserve the nutrient content of food. Steaming, roasting and stir-frying are some of the best methods of cooking vegetables when it comes to retaining nutrients ( 12 , 13 , 14 , 15 ).

How to use a double boiler to steam vegetables?

To use a double boiler, simply fill the bottom pot with one or two inches of water. Next, add in the top pot and turn on your burner to a simmer. As the water heats up and steam is released, the steam stays trapped between the two pots, which then heats the food in the top pot.

Which has a higher boiling point co2 or so2?

The dipole-dipole forces between SO2 molecules are stronger than the induced dipole-induced dipole forces between CO2 molecules. Hence, sulfur dioxide has a higher boiling point.
